Quarterly Planning Note — Commission Scheme Refresh

Welcome aboard! Quick heads-up before your first planning cycle: we've reworked the commission scheme after the Brindlemoor pilot. Payouts now skew toward multi-year contracts, and the old volume kickers are gone. The reps grumbled, then adapted. Numbers so far look healthy. One thing you should know before the off-site is noted below.

management briefing: Project Zorix slips by six weeks because of the audit delay.

Step 3: Enable log compaction before migrating. Quellbus 4.0 changes the default retention model for plugin topics: uncompacted partitions are dropped after seven days, so any plugin relying on full replay must opt into compaction explicitly. Set `compaction.mode = keyed` in your topic manifest and republish. Verify by checking that older keyed records survive a forced cleanup cycle in the Harrowfen test cluster. Once compaction is confirmed, register your plugin's offset checkpoints in the coordination database via the connection string below.

database URL for bahop-yagep: mssql://sildor_svc:35ha7jz@db-fb6d.nelvrodyn.example:5432/casath

Hey Priya — handing over the Meridian calendar sync issue before I'm out. Short version: when a Glimmerfield event is edited on both ends within the same sync window, we get duplicate entries instead of a merge, and a few pilot users have noticed. I've got a fix behind a flag but it hasn't soaked long enough, so please don't let it ride into Thursday's release train. All the repro steps, flag name, and soak results are written up on the internal page here.

runbook for haduf-tadup: https://confluence.tolvaqsys.internal/display/display/display/8e81e604

## Service Accounts — Telemetry Compression

The packd sidecar compresses telemetry payloads before shipping to Corvette, our internal ingest tier. Each environment uses a dedicated service account; never reuse the staging account in prod. Compression level is set in packd.yaml (zstd-3 default). The account authenticates to Corvette with a static key, rotated quarterly by the platform team. The current staging key is:

gateway credential: zpat7_wu4aBVX